X94 DTT is a 2000 Mazda Demio in Blue with a 1,498cc petrol engine. This vehicle has been through 31 MOT tests with a personal pass rate of 67.7%.
Across all 2000 Mazda Demio models, the average MOT pass rate is 72.3% with a typical mileage of 66,328 miles. This particular vehicle has a lower pass rate than the average for its year, which may indicate maintenance issues worth investigating.
The most common reason a Mazda Demio fails its MOT is tyre tread depth below requirements of 1.6mm, accounting for 7,070 recorded failures. If you're considering buying X94 DTT, it's worth having these areas checked by a mechanic before committing.
The Mazda Demio typically stays on UK roads for around 28 years. At 26 years old, this Mazda Demio is approaching the upper end of the typical lifespan for this model.
